fbpx
Wikipedia

NetBIOS

NetBIOS, "Network Basic Input/Output System", es, (en sentido estricto) una especificación de interfaz para acceso a servicios de red, es decir, una capa de software desarrollado para enlazar un sistema operativo de red con hardware específico. NetBIOS fue originalmente desarrollado por IBM y Sytek como API/APIS para el software cliente de recursos de una Red de área local (LAN). Desde su creación, NetBIOS se ha convertido en el fundamento de muchas otras aplicaciones de red.

Utilidad

Resumiéndola de forma sencilla, NetBIOS permite a las aplicaciones 'hablar' con la red. Su intención es conseguir aislar los programas de aplicación de cualquier tipo de dependencia del hardware. También evita que los desarrolladores de software tengan que desarrollar rutinas de recuperación ante errores o de enrutamiento o direccionamiento de mensajes a bajo nivel.

En una red local con soporte NetBIOS, las computadoras son conocidas e identificadas con un nombre. Cada computador de la red tiene un único nombre.

Cada PC de una red local NetBIOS se comunica con los otros bien sea estableciendo una conexión (sesión), usando datagramas NetBIOS o mediante broadcast. Las sesiones permiten, como en el protocolo TCP, mandar mensajes más largos y gestionar el control y recuperación de errores. La comunicación será punto a punto. Por otro lado, los métodos de datagramas y broadcast permiten a un ordenador comunicarse con otros cuantos al mismo tiempo, pero estando limitados en el tamaño del mensaje. Además, no hay control ni recuperación de errores (al igual que ocurre en UDP). A cambio, se consigue una mayor eficiencia con mensajes cortos, al no tener que establecer una conexión.

Funcionamiento y servicios

NetBIOS provee los servicios de sesión descritos en la capa 5 del modelo OSI. Se encarga de establecer la sesión y mantener las conexiones. Pero este protocolo debe transportarse entre máquinas a través de otros protocolos; debido a que por sí mismo no es suficiente para transportar los datos en redes LAN o WAN, para lo cual debe usar otro mecanismo de transporte (Ej: en redes LAN protocolo NetBEUI, en redes WAN protocolo TCP/IP). Los protocolos que pueden prestar el servicio de transporte a NetBIOS son:

  • IPC/IPX
  • NetBEUI
  • TCP/IP

El hecho de tener que ser transportado por otros protocolos se debe a que al operar en la capa 5 de OSI no provee un formato de datos para la transmisión, el cual es provisto por los protocolos antes mencionados.

NetBIOS permite comunicación orientada a conexión (TCP) o no orientada a conexión (UDP). Soporta tanto broadcast como multicast, además de 4 tipos de servicios diferentes: Servicios Generales, Servicio de Nombres, Servicio de Sesión y Servicio de Datagramas.

Cuando un programa de aplicación necesita de los servicios NetBIOS, este ejecuta una interrupción de software específica. Esta interrupción direcciona el control del microprocesador para el software del adaptador de red que procesa el pedido.

Cuando un programa de aplicación emite una interrupción NetBIOS, este requiere un servicio de red. La interfaz NetBIOS define exactamente cómo los programas de aplicación pueden usar la interrupción NetBIOS y sus servicios.

El NetBIOS identifica estos servicios a través del campo NCB_COMMAND de Network Control Block, de un comando NetBIOS.

Véase también

Enlaces externos

  • Breve reseña NetBIOS.

Referencias

  •   Datos: Q742650

netbios, sugerido, este, artículo, sección, fusionado, netbt, para, más, información, véase, discusión, hayas, realizado, fusión, contenidos, pide, fusión, historiales, aquí, este, aviso, puesto, julio, 2011, network, basic, input, output, system, sentido, est. Se ha sugerido que este articulo o seccion sea fusionado con NetBT Para mas informacion vease la discusion Una vez que hayas realizado la fusion de contenidos pide la fusion de historiales aqui Este aviso fue puesto el 29 de julio de 2011 NetBIOS Network Basic Input Output System es en sentido estricto una especificacion de interfaz para acceso a servicios de red es decir una capa de software desarrollado para enlazar un sistema operativo de red con hardware especifico NetBIOS fue originalmente desarrollado por IBM y Sytek como API APIS para el software cliente de recursos de una Red de area local LAN Desde su creacion NetBIOS se ha convertido en el fundamento de muchas otras aplicaciones de red Indice 1 Utilidad 2 Funcionamiento y servicios 3 Vease tambien 4 Enlaces externos 5 ReferenciasUtilidad EditarResumiendola de forma sencilla NetBIOS permite a las aplicaciones hablar con la red Su intencion es conseguir aislar los programas de aplicacion de cualquier tipo de dependencia del hardware Tambien evita que los desarrolladores de software tengan que desarrollar rutinas de recuperacion ante errores o de enrutamiento o direccionamiento de mensajes a bajo nivel En una red local con soporte NetBIOS las computadoras son conocidas e identificadas con un nombre Cada computador de la red tiene un unico nombre Cada PC de una red local NetBIOS se comunica con los otros bien sea estableciendo una conexion sesion usando datagramas NetBIOS o mediante broadcast Las sesiones permiten como en el protocolo TCP mandar mensajes mas largos y gestionar el control y recuperacion de errores La comunicacion sera punto a punto Por otro lado los metodos de datagramas y broadcast permiten a un ordenador comunicarse con otros cuantos al mismo tiempo pero estando limitados en el tamano del mensaje Ademas no hay control ni recuperacion de errores al igual que ocurre en UDP A cambio se consigue una mayor eficiencia con mensajes cortos al no tener que establecer una conexion Funcionamiento y servicios EditarNetBIOS provee los servicios de sesion descritos en la capa 5 del modelo OSI Se encarga de establecer la sesion y mantener las conexiones Pero este protocolo debe transportarse entre maquinas a traves de otros protocolos debido a que por si mismo no es suficiente para transportar los datos en redes LAN o WAN para lo cual debe usar otro mecanismo de transporte Ej en redes LAN protocolo NetBEUI en redes WAN protocolo TCP IP Los protocolos que pueden prestar el servicio de transporte a NetBIOS son IPC IPXNetBEUITCP IPEl hecho de tener que ser transportado por otros protocolos se debe a que al operar en la capa 5 de OSI no provee un formato de datos para la transmision el cual es provisto por los protocolos antes mencionados NetBIOS permite comunicacion orientada a conexion TCP o no orientada a conexion UDP Soporta tanto broadcast como multicast ademas de 4 tipos de servicios diferentes Servicios Generales Servicio de Nombres Servicio de Sesion y Servicio de Datagramas Cuando un programa de aplicacion necesita de los servicios NetBIOS este ejecuta una interrupcion de software especifica Esta interrupcion direcciona el control del microprocesador para el software del adaptador de red que procesa el pedido Cuando un programa de aplicacion emite una interrupcion NetBIOS este requiere un servicio de red La interfaz NetBIOS define exactamente como los programas de aplicacion pueden usar la interrupcion NetBIOS y sus servicios El NetBIOS identifica estos servicios a traves del campo NCB COMMAND de Network Control Block de un comando NetBIOS Vease tambien EditarProtocolo de red Nivel de sesion Familia de protocolos de Internet Sistema operativo de red LantasticEnlaces externos EditarFamiliarizandonos con una Red SMB CIFS Breve resena NetBIOS Especificacion NetBIOS NetBios NetBEUI NBF SMB CIFS NetworkingReferencias EditarEspecificacion NetBIOS Redes SMB CIFS NetBios NetBEUI Datos Q742650 Obtenido de https es wikipedia org w index php title NetBIOS amp oldid 133506161, wikipedia, wiki, leyendo, leer, libro, biblioteca,

español

, española, descargar, gratis, descargar gratis, mp3, video, mp4, 3gp, jpg, jpeg, gif, png, imagen, música, canción, película, libro, juego, juegos